Somanath Chatterjee suffers mild cerebral stroke
Former Lok Sabha speaker Somnath Chatterjee has been admitted to a private hospital in Kolkata after suffering a mild cerebral stroke.

"Chatterjee was admitted at around 8.30 last evening. He suffered a mild cerebral stroke. He has undergone treatment and is presently stable. He is now in the ICU," senior hospital official P Tandon said.
Presently his condition is stable, he added. This is second time in the last six months that 84-year-old Chatterjee was hospitalised.
